Omar Kakroo supports Lt Governor’s ‘Nasha Mukt Abhiyan’

Baramulla, April 12 (KINS): Former MC Baramulla President Omar Kakroo has extended his strong support to the “Nasha Mukt Abhiyan” launched by Lieutenant Governor Manoj Sinha at M.A. Stadium.
Welcoming the initiative to fight drug abuse, Kakroo said he will actively work to take this mission forward in Baramulla. He stressed the need to protect youth and guide them towards a healthy and better future.
He assured that the Lt Governor’s directions will be fully followed and said strict action should be taken against those involved in drugs.
Kakroo also said that awareness campaigns will be strengthened, NGOs will be involved, and youth will be engaged in sports and other positive activities to keep them away from drugs.
He appealed to the people of Baramulla to support this cause and work together to end the drug menace.
“Together, we can build a safer, healthier, and brighter future for our youth,” he said.(KINS)
